What Is Google’s Search Generative Experience (SGE)?
Do you remember the days when using Google to search meant going through a list of blue links, clicking on several sites, and figuring out the best answer?
But that’s changing—a lot.
By presenting AI-generated summaries of key information on the results page, Google’s Search Generative Experience, or SGE, improves how Google responds to searches. Google now displays an AI-written response based on multiple reliable sources—along with links to learn more—instead of just showing ten websites that might or might not have the answer.
The core of this is Google’s generative AI search, which mimics human comprehension of queries to provide consumers with quicker, more thorough responses. Instead of showing you a list of links, it now generates a well-structured response at the top that summarizes information from multiple sources.

How SGE Impacts Brand Visibility and SEO
A notable change in digital visibility is presented by SGE. Users often scroll, compare, and click on links during a search. However, the AI is the initial, and occasionally the only, filter in the generative model.
Why it matters
Reduced click-through rates: The AI summary itself may provide users with the answers they need, making it more difficult for brands to attract organic visitors.
Competition for content gets fiercer: SGE only uses sources that are considered reliable, accurate, and technically sound to produce answers.
Expectations for SEO change: These days, visibility is linked to a page’s ability to influence AI-driven narratives as well as keywords and rankings.
Adapting Your SEO Strategy for the SGE Era
Businesses must change if they want to remain competitive. A progressive SEO firm in the USA can adjust to the changes in the following ways:
1. Pay Attention to Conversational and Long-Tail Queries
SGE is best suited for long-form and natural language queries. Your chances of appearing in the AI summary increase if you optimize for conversational keywords like “What’s the best way to manage remote teams in 2025?”
2. Establish Hubs for Content
A crucial component of SGE’s content curation is the demonstration of subject-matter authority, which is facilitated via content hubs organized around pillar subjects with supplementary cluster pages.
3. Stress First-Hand Knowledge
Content including case studies, expert commentary, interviews, or personal insights shows real-world experience and fits in well with Google’s E-E-A-T preference.
4. Technical SEO Is Still Essential
Make sure your website uses structured markup, is quick, and is responsive. Google’s AI is unlikely to select pages with poor technical polish or slow loading speeds as reliable sources.
5. Make a Multimedia and Visual Content Investment
Multiple content formats are integrated by SGE. Including charts, infographics, and films makes you more likely to receive citations.
Google Search Updates You Need to Know in 2025
Every Search Engine Results Page (SERP) is changing with SGE. Here are several examples:
- Regular organic links can be sent further down the page using SGE snapshots.
- Metrics of user behavior including dwell duration, click-through rate, and on-page behavior will become increasingly important.
- Generative responses can incorporate featured snippets.
- Instead of one-click searches, follow-up questions in the search results promote continuous conversations.
- Individual keywords are becoming less important in favor of themes, subjects, and context.
Marketers must shift their SEO approach from keyword dominance like dinosaurs to subject authority and relevancy as Google’s user interface increasingly relies on SGE.
Impact of SGE on Traffic and User Behavior
Concern is growing over whether website traffic may decrease as a result of SGE’s quick responses. Maybe, but not at all.
Your material won’t show up in SGE results at all unless it is deemed authoritative, current, and valuable. However, SGE can give significant visibility for brands who offer timeliness, authenticity, and knowledge. Even while overall volumes decline, pages that receive SGE placements may enjoy an increase in trust and high-quality traffic.
